Widespread Price Inversion in Baijiu: How to Break the Deadlock?
China, as the world's second-largest consumer market, has a vast and deep domestic unified market. Since the reform and opening-up, it has maintained nearly 40 years of rapid growth, with the advantage of its super-large market scale being particularly prominent. Starting in 2012, consumption surpassed investment and exports to become the strongest driver of economic development, with total retail sales of consumer goods doubling in eight years. In the first half of this year, consumption contributed 77% to GDP growth. The baijiu industry, as a traditional food and beverage sector highly dependent on domestic demand, is now facing a deep adjustment period due to multiple demand-side factors, leading to widespread inventory buildup, price inversion, and weakening confidence. This article offers three suggestions for price management: source governance, manufacturer-dealer collaboration, and BC integrated marketing.

Baijiu is an industry of time and a famously good business, with top distilleries maintaining ROE above 20% even during the pandemic. High-end baijiu, with its irreplaceable advantages in production areas, cellars, history, craftsmanship, quality, and brand, is scarce. This article summarizes five marketing principles for high-end baijiu: never promote, tell good stories, elite marketing, price priority, and high-profile positioning.
